For more details on my project, I am demolishing a dilapidated bridge and building a new one. The bridge connects the school to residential neighborhoods and a trail that connects to a creek. I am building the bridge to withstand the weight of a golf cart, which would enhance its current functionality. The school can then drive golf carts over the bridge towards the creek quickly and get any work done on the creek, such as cutting down a tree or making a new path for the Cross Country Team. In addition, I have taken many classes, like science, which will now have safer and easier access to the trail and the creek for a more fun learning environment.
